Why is my digital antenna not picking up channels?

It is important to check regularly for corrosion, loose cable fittings, or if a cable has been compromised. If you are using a splitter, this could also weaken signal strength. Try disconnecting the splitter and running the cable directly into the TV/converter box and run a channel scan.

Why does my television keep Pixelating?

What is pixelation? Pixelation (squares) observed on the screen represent packets of data which have not been received or were lost in transmission due to a poor connection. This is an indicator of a poor signal.

Where should you not put a router?

Key Router Position Takeaways

  1. Do not hide or place a Wi-Fi router in a corner.
  2. Do locate the router in a high, central place.
  3. Keep the router away from the kitchen.
  4. Keep the router away from brick, stone, or concrete walls as much as possible.
  5. Use your router’s antenna(s) for maximum performance.
